[发明专利]几何特征描述的数据文件生成方法及几何特征格式转换方法在审
申请号: | 202210805064.3 | 申请日: | 2022-07-08 |
公开(公告)号: | CN115100357A | 公开(公告)日: | 2022-09-23 |
发明(设计)人: | 周帅;付琳;汪丁顺;李义进 | 申请(专利权)人: | 中国航空发动机研究院 |
主分类号: | G06T17/00 | 分类号: | G06T17/00;G06F30/20;G06F111/10 |
代理公司: | 北京鼎承知识产权代理有限公司 11551 | 代理人: | 夏华栋;顾可嘉 |
地址: | 101304*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 几何 特征 描述 数据文件 生成 方法 格式 转换 | ||
1.一种几何特征描述的数据文件生成方法,其特征在于,包括:
基于所述几何模型的几何特征,分解为多个块,获得所述块的块类型;
当所述块类型是预设的第一类型块时,获得所述块的块形状位置参数;当所述块类型是预设的第二类型块时,获得所述块对应的所有表面的法向量以及表面类型;
当所述表面类型是预设的第一类型表面时,获得所述表面的表面形状位置参数;当所述表面类型是预设的第二类型表面时,获得所述表面上所有的顶点坐标、边线类型和线形状参数;
生成所述几何模型的数据文件,所述几何模型的数据文件是块类型、块形状位置参数、法向量、表面类型、表面形状位置参数、顶点坐标、边线类型和线形状参数中的多种组合。
2.如权利要求1所述的几何特征描述的数据文件生成方法,其特征在于:所述基于所述几何模型的几何特征,分解为多个块,获得所述块的块类型的步骤中,
还获得所述块的块布尔运算参数,所述块布尔运算参数用于识别所述块与其它块的块布尔运算;
所述几何模型的数据还包括所述块对应的所述块布尔运算参数。
3.如权利要求2所述的几何特征描述的数据文件生成方法,其特征在于:所述数据文件包括块列表,所述块列表用于存储每个块的块类型、块布尔运算、块形状位置参数和/或面列表,所述面列表包括法向量、表面类型、表面形状位置参数和/或线列表,所述线列表包括所述顶点坐标、边线类型和/或线形状参数。
4.如权利要求1所述的几何特征描述的数据文件生成方法,其特征在于,所述当所述表面类型是预设的第二类型表面时,基于所述表面,获得表面上所有的顶点坐标、边线类型和线形状参数的步骤中:
还识别所述表面上是否有圆角的虚拟顶点,获得所述圆角的虚拟顶点参数。
5.如权利要求4所述的几何特征描述的数据文件生成方法,其特征在于:所述虚拟顶点参数包括所述圆角的圆弧与边线的两个切点坐标。
6.如权利要求1所述的几何特征描述的数据文件生成方法,其特征在于:当所述块是拉伸、旋转、扫描、放样中的任意一种特征能够产生的块时,所述块是第一类型块,否则,所述块是第二类型块。
7.如权利要求1所述的几何特征描述的数据文件生成方法,其特征在于:当所述表面是长方形、圆形中的一种时,所述表面是第一类型表面,否则,所述表面是第二类型表面。
8.一种几何特征格式转换方法,其特征在于,包括:
基于权利要求1至7任意一项所述几何特征描述的数据文件生成方法,建立所述几何特征描述的数据文件生成方法的数据文件与预设格式的数据文件之间的映射关系;
将几何模型按照所述几何特征描述的数据文件生成方法获得所述数据文件;
将所述数据文件按照所述映射关系转化为预设格式的数据文件。
9.一种可读存储介质,其特征在于,其上具有可执行指令,当可执行指令被执行时,使得计算机执行如权利要求1-7任一项所述的几何特征描述的数据文件生成方法的步骤。
10.一种电子设备,其特征在于,所述设备包括处理器和存储器,所述存储器中存储有适于所述处理器执行的计算机程序指令,所述计算机程序指令被所述处理器运行时执行如权利要求1-7任一项所述的几何特征描述的数据文件生成方法的步骤。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国航空发动机研究院,未经中国航空发动机研究院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210805064.3/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种卫星机用感压式调版设备
- 下一篇:工单处理方法、装置、电子设备及介质